If you're willing to let CH have your CC info, sure... But, and I'm sure I'm not alone on this, after seeing CH ship and charge CCs for Director's Selections and what not, I've always stuck with "bill me later". No real problems to date.
Awaiting credit approval generally means that you haven't paid for your enrollment package or a prior shipment and they need to establish a credit history.
On the other hand, CH's web site is so screwy that it could be nothing and it's already shipped. If you're paid up in full, just check your account history, bug em' about it again.
